Modeling fuzzy information in the \(\text{IF}_2\text{O}\) and object-oriented data models. (English) Zbl 1116.68032

Summary: We focus on conceptual data modeling and logical database modeling of fuzzy information. The IFO data model is extended with fuzzy set theory to cope with imperfect as well as with complex objects in the real world at a conceptual level. Concerning the logical database modeling of fuzzy information, we focus on the object-oriented database model. Some major notions in the object-oriented databases such as objects, classes, objects-classes relationships, supertype/subtype, and multiple inheritances are extended under fuzzy information environment, and a generic model for fuzzy object-oriented databases is developed. In particular, we develop the formal approach to mapping a fuzzy IFO (IF\(_2\)O) model to a fuzzy object-oriented database schema. Therefore, one can conduct the conceptual design of a database model with fuzzy information and then transform it into the logical database model.
